My Nintendo Gold Factors is a sort of digital foreign money which you can earn from choose purchases of video games and DLC by way of the Nintendo Change eShop and different bodily Nintendo merchandise.

Nintendo introduced in February that the Nintendo eShop will not award My Nintendo Gold Factors for purchases beginning on March 24.

This information will clarify what My Nintendo Gold Factors are, present you tips on how to use them, and clarify their expiration date.

What are My Nintendo Gold Factors?

My Nintendo Gold Factors is a sort of foreign money that you just earn whenever you buy sure Nintendo merchandise, video games, and DLC.

The most typical method to earn Gold Factors is by shopping for video games by way of the Nintendo Change eShop. Nonetheless, you may also earn them by registering eligible bodily software program or by buying merchandise at Nintendo New York. When you accrue Gold Factors by making purchases, you should use the factors to make purchases on the eShop.

For every buy made on the Nintendo eShop, you earn 5 p.c of the quantity you paid in Gold Factors and one Gold Level is well worth the equal of 1 cent in USD. So in the event you purchase a $59.99 recreation on the eShop, you’d get 300 Gold Factors. This in flip may very well be redeemed for $3 in the direction of a future buy on the Nintendo eShop.

My Nintendo Gold Factors expiration date

Purchases on the Nintendo eShop and different locations will not earn you My Nintendo Gold Factors as of March 24. Nonetheless, you’ll nonetheless be capable of use your Gold Factors in your account after March 24; you simply received’t earn any for purchases after that date.

In any other case, the same old guidelines apply to when the factors expire. My Nintendo Gold Factors “are legitimate” for one 12 months after you earn them, in keeping with Nintendo’s official FAQ.
